New Pump Track Opens on Vail Mountain
30.07.11
Julie Rust, director of Vail Ski Patrol and the summer trails crew, and her team worked closely with the U.S. Forest Service and the International Mountain Bicycling Association (IMBA) to create the pump track.
“The new Gore Range Pump Track is a great addition to Vail’s lineup of on-mountain activities this summer and to the mountain bike offering at Vail,” said Rust. “It’s designed for all ability levels to enjoy and we hope that it will encourage more people to get into the sport of mountain biking as well as provide a great outlet for biking enthusiasts to train and hone their skills on the mountain.

Salt Lake City Arts & Entertainment - Get Out: Utah Ski Resort Reviews
There’s nowhere else on the planet with the Wasatch Front’s selection of ski resorts.
Whether you’re a skier or boarder, whatever you want, there’s a Utah ski resort that specializes in it. Want a miles-long nonstop run? Gourmet food? How about a giant half-pipe, or multi-terrain parks, or making your own trails through the trees, or a resort with no other people? Every resort has its own special flavor.
With all that, do you still go to the same old place time after time? So what if you work during the day? The big news is night skiing. It’s already at five resorts and counting; even Snowbird just started offering night skiing (though Brighton still has the best night skiing in the world).
